My name is Victoria Winters. The gray light of early morning brings no relief from the tension that inhabits the old house on top of Widows' Hill. But at least the night has passed, a night that was touched with a fear I'd never known before. And now it would be over, fear would be ended. And so would hope.

Vickie asks Carolyn and Roger if they heard the sobbing in the middle of the night, Vickie tells Carolyn about David telling her he hates her in the middle of the night. David messes around in Victoria's room while Victoria is talking to Carolyn about the foundling home. Vickie runs into Sam Evans on Widows Hill.
